Finding polynomial functions from graphs represents a critical analytical skill in Grade 11 mathematics, requiring students to interpret visual data and translate graphical information into algebraic expressions. Interactive videos available through Wayground provide comprehensive guided video lessons that walk students through the systematic process of identifying key characteristics such as degree, leading coefficient, roots, and end behavior from polynomial graphs. These embedded question formats allow learners to pause, reflect, and respond at crucial decision points, ensuring they master each step from recognizing x-intercepts and their multiplicities to determining the complete function notation. The comprehension checks integrated throughout each lesson reinforce pattern recognition skills and help students develop confidence in reverse-engineering polynomial equations from their graphical representations.
